Data Loss Prevention for Law Firms

In the information age, it is vitally essential that law firms ramp up their cybersecurity efforts. Any breach of client data can harm the reputation, result in legal troubles, and cause significant financial damages.

Law firm's client data is confidential, and its protection is of utmost priority. This situation arises from the rise of digital legal work processes, combined with a threatening cybersecurity environment. Consequently, it is imperative for law firms to have a strong cybersecurity strategy.

To secure against data loss in law firms, several measures can be administered. These include the application of next-gen encryption to all client data, conducting routine audits for digital safety measures, and supplying continuous training to the staff on data protection standards.

In this scenario, encryption is a powerful tool for securing sensitive client data. It acts as a first line of defense against unauthorized access or breaches. Moreover, frequent audits of a law firm's data protection measures can pinpoint possible loopholes before they can pose problems.

Moreover, staff training in law firms must be given its due importance. Since a large number of security breaches are due to human errors, regular training in data protection can help reduce such incidences.
